Abstract

Pesticides play a very important role in reducing losses and maintaining quality in crop production. Although positive effects of pesticide use are undeniable, adverse effects are frequent. This has led to a comprehensive reevaluation of the benefits of pesticide use and potential adverse effects on human health and the environment before placing them on the market. The fact that pesticides are designed to be toxic and are deliberately introduced into the environment, makes them a very important and strictly regulated group of pollutants. The most commonly used group of pesticides are herbicides, and their detection in surface water bodies has been repeatedly reported. In spite of being designed to be toxic to target species, adverse effects on other inhabitants of aquatic environments have also been observed. In order to prevent negative environmental effects, the registration process for active substances and plant protection products involves predictive environmental risk assessments (ERA). Reliable assessment of long-term effects on non-target species, natural populations and ecosystems is a priority and ERA process is constantly being improved.
